Steam Game Festival Kicking Off With Free Games and Demos

The Steam Game Festival: February 2021 Edition kicks off Wednesday February 3rd at 10AM PST, with hundreds of brand-new demos for fans to Play What’s Next for free through Tuesday, February 9th at 10AM PST. Steam Announces The Best Selling Games of 2018

Valve is unveiling its annual list of the top-selling and top-played games on Steam in 2018. Like last year, they have built five lists including: Top Sellers, Top New Releases, Top Selling VR Titles, Top Early Access Grads, and Most Played Games. Bathing in the Steam Summer Sale

Todd is binging out, playing lots of great games this summer after acquiring many of them in the ongoing Steam Summer Sale. Todd bought 11 games for $70, which would have normally cost about $280. The Steam Sale is mostly great, but it’s easy to get a bit carried away.
